The balance of bacteria in your body's microbiome—including the vaginal microbiome—is sensitive to what you eat. When the beneficial Lactobacillus bacteria are overgrown by anaerobic species like Gardnerella and Prevotella, it leads to bacterial vaginosis (BV). For many, the road to better vaginal health starts with a closer look at their plate. Several dietary factors are known to influence this delicate balance and can act as potential triggers for BV.

The Gut-Vaginal Axis: How Diet Influences Your Microbiome

Your gut and vagina share a remarkable connection known as the gut-vaginal axis. The proximity of the anus and vagina allows bacteria to be transferred, and the overall health of your gut microbiome influences the health of your vaginal microbiome. Poor gut health can lead to a state of chronic, low-grade inflammation throughout the body, including the reproductive tract. Furthermore, a lack of dietary fiber, which feeds beneficial gut bacteria, can alter the microbial composition of the gut, potentially impacting the vaginal environment. Maintaining a diverse and healthy gut through diet is therefore a key strategy in preventing BV.

The Main Dietary Culprits: What Diet Can Trigger BV?

Certain foods and dietary patterns are known to exacerbate the risk of BV by creating an environment conducive to harmful bacteria overgrowth. Recognizing these triggers is the first step toward reducing your risk.

High Sugar and Refined Carbohydrates

Excessive sugar intake is often linked to vaginal infections, including BV. Foods with a high glycemic load, such as sugary beverages, candies, pastries, and refined grains like white bread and white rice, can rapidly increase blood sugar levels. This creates a high-sugar environment in bodily fluids that can be utilized by pathogenic bacteria and yeast, encouraging their growth and potentially disrupting the vaginal microbiome. A study found that high consumption of sugar-sweetened beverages was directly associated with higher odds of BV.

Saturated and Trans Fats

Diets high in unhealthy fats, particularly saturated and trans fats found in fried foods and many processed snacks, have been associated with an increased risk of BV. High fat intake can influence the vaginal pH, raising it to a level that is more hospitable to BV-causing bacteria. To support vaginal health, it is recommended to replace these unhealthy fats with sources of monounsaturated and omega-3 fatty acids.

Excessive Alcohol and Caffeine

High consumption of alcohol and caffeinated beverages, like coffee and tea, can cause imbalances that affect the vaginal environment. Excessive alcohol can lead to dehydration, which may reduce the vagina’s natural lubrication and ability to flush out harmful bacteria. Caffeine has also been implicated in potentially upsetting the vaginal pH balance and impacting the body's natural defenses against infections.

Processed Foods and Additives

Most processed foods contain preservatives, additives, and high levels of unhealthy fats, sugars, and sodium, all of which can interfere with healthy immune system function and disrupt the body's bacterial balance. Following an unhealthy dietary pattern rich in sugar, solid oils, sweets, and refined grains has been linked to a higher chance of developing BV.

Nutrition for a Healthy Vaginal Microbiome: Supportive Foods

Conversely, a diet rich in certain nutrients can support a healthy vaginal environment by fostering the growth of beneficial bacteria and maintaining an optimal pH level.

Probiotic and Prebiotic Foods

Including probiotic-rich foods that contain specific Lactobacillus strains can help replenish the 'good' bacteria in the vagina. Prebiotic fibers feed these beneficial bacteria, helping them thrive. Studies have shown that a high-fiber diet can be inversely associated with the odds of BV.

  • Probiotics: Yogurt (with live, active cultures), kefir, kimchi, sauerkraut, and tempeh.
  • Prebiotics: Onions, garlic, leeks, oats, bananas, legumes, whole grains, and asparagus.

Vitamins and Minerals

Nutrient deficiencies have been linked to increased BV risk. Ensuring adequate intake of certain vitamins and minerals can support immune function and vaginal health.

  • Vitamins: Vitamin A (sweet potatoes, leafy greens), Vitamin C (citrus fruits), Vitamin E (nuts, seeds, avocados), Vitamin D (fortified foods), and Folate (leafy greens, legumes).
  • Minerals: Calcium (probiotic dairy), iron (lean meats, legumes, spinach), and zinc (meats, legumes).

Lifestyle Factors Beyond Diet

While diet plays a significant role, other lifestyle factors also contribute to BV risk and management. Maintaining a healthy weight is important, as obesity is associated with an increased prevalence of BV. Additionally, proper hygiene practices, such as avoiding douching and using unscented feminine products, are essential to maintain the vaginal environment. Using condoms and having fewer sexual partners can also reduce risk.
